Essential Security Tweaks After You Log in (And Common Troubleshooting)

Once authenticated, the next steps focus on hardening the router’s security posture and addressing common connectivity issues.

The procedure identifies security weaknesses inherent to default settings and exposed services, recommending immediate hardening actions: disable remote management, enable WPA3, and enforce strong admin credentials.

Prioritize firmware updates, schedule automatic checks, and verify logs to detect anomalies, ensuring reliable, freedom-loving operation.
